9 BPO Science Program14 December 2014Webiinar International program coordinating the use of autonomous data buoys to observe atmospheric and oceanographic conditions. Drifting and moored buoys that measure air pressure, sea surface temperature, salinity, ocean current velocity, air temperature, humidity, wave characteristics and wind velocity across all oceans. Aiming to increase the quantity, quality, global coverage and timeliness of atmospheric and oceanographic data. DBCP

13 BPO Science Program14 December 2014Webiinar Volunteer Ships: SOT The JCOMM Ship Observations Team (SOT) coordinates: The Voluntary Observing Ships (VOS) Scheme, which uses every month ~2000 mostly commercial ships to gather and distribute meteorological observations in near-real-time to shore, for immediate use by weather forecasting services. The Automated Shipboard Aerological Programme (ASAP), operating mostly on ships participating in VOS, and using radiosondes tethered to gas-filled balloons to sample the atmosphere from the surface to a height of about 30km. The Ship-of-Opportunity Programme (SOOP), collecting along repeat lines at regular intervals notably thermal data in the top 1000m of the oceans by expendable probes, known commonly as XBTs, mostly from VOS ships. The data are used for operational and scientific purposes. SOT vessels are often also used for the deployment of autonomous instruments (floats, drifters) at sea.
